Brown Sugar Toffee Cookies
Ingredients
-
2¼
cups
all-purpose flour
-
1
teaspoon
baking soda
-
1
teaspoon
cornstarch
-
½
teaspoon
salt
-
½
teaspoon
ground cinnamon
-
¾
cup
unsalted butter
-
1¼
cups
dark brown sugar
-
1
large
egg
-
1
teaspoon
vanilla extract
-
1
cup
Heath toffee bits
-
½
cup
extra dark brown sugar for rolling
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F and prepare a baking sheet.
- Whisk together the flour, baking soda, cornstarch, salt, and cinnamon in a bowl.
- In a mixer, beat the butter and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add the egg and vanilla, mixing until combined.
-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ture and stir in the toffee bits.
- Form tablespoon-sized balls of dough, roll them in brown sugar, and place them on the baking sheet.
- Bake for 10 to 12 minutes until lightly browned.
- Cool on the pan for 2 minutes before transferring to a wire rack.
Nutrition Facts (estimated)
Servings
26 cookies
Calories
178
Total fat
9g
Total carbohydrates
24g
Total protein
2g
Sodium
125mg
Cholesterol
22mg
